Which LFP battery size should you choose?

Whether you’re building a solar-powered home, designing electric scooters, or planning a commercial energy storage station, choosing the right LFP battery size is crucial for efficiency, safety, and cost optimization. For compact, portable systems, choose 18650, 26650, or 32700 cylindrical cells.

What is lithium iron phosphate (LFP)?

Share this Article: Lithium Iron Phosphate (LiFePO₄ or LFP) batteries have emerged as one of the most popular lithium-ion chemistries today due to their superior thermal stability, long cycle life, excellent safety record, and environmental friendliness.

What is a LFP battery?

LFP batteries belong to the lithium-ion family but differ from other chemistries like NMC (Nickel Manganese Cobalt) or LCO (Lithium Cobalt Oxide).
